The idea here I got from mlNikon when she once mentioned a croissant with jam she had made (https://alltheflavors.com/recipes/95371#raspberry_jam_and_croissant_by_mlnikon).
I decided, that since I love jam and since I love croissants - why not make one too!
The choice of the jam was tricky, as I'm generally pretty tired of strawberry and raspberry this and that. I wanted something dark and deep.
So my obvious choice was blackberry, blackcurrant and boysenberry.
FA blackcurrant as it is potent like hell, so I keep it low and let VT Boysenberry do a little legwork.
In an attempt to make the "jam" a little more... jammy? I have set my heart in FA Maple Syrup. I feel it adds a little texture.
The FA Apple Pie has only one job and that is to bring a little crust to the croissants butter goodness.
CAP Graham Cracker is there for a little texture.

I wanted to change up Mustard Milk with a blackberry flavor. I started with 5% Blackberry and 8% VBIC, then altered the recipe several times. I added Custurd to enhance the blackberry and balance out the VBIC. INW Raspberry is there to add a complimentary flavor to blackberry. I've tried CAP VBIC but it doesn't give the same profile. I have tried cookie when I was out of bisuit not bad. I've thought about subbing INW Raspberry for TFA Sweet Raspberry at around 2%. Hope you like it. The INW Raspberry needs a few days to settle down.

A blackberry Greek Yogurt with a little sweetness.
I used to vape a Blackberry Yogurt from a company called Dead Shriners, pretty good stuff, but not Yogurt-y enough. So Since I started doing DIY I decided to make my own Blackberry Yogurt.
My idea with this was to make a nice Yogurt base, FLV Greek for the Greek Yogurt part, FA Yogurt to mellow it out a little and add some sweet creaminess and FLV Cream for even more sweetness and creaminess.
Then add in my Blackberry, I went with Cap Black Raspberry after trying out a few others and not getting the taste I was looking for.
This Is my first recipe, I mean I like it, but you'll have to make up your own mind.
